How do I get from Oceanside to Long Beach?

The Long Beach Branch of the Long Island Rail Road passes during the west side of Oceanside, with the Oceanside station being at Weidner Avenue and Lawson Boulevard. The Oceanside train stop is the 3rd train station south on the Long Beach line. The travel time from the Oceanside train station to Penn Station is about 40 minutes.

What is the closest train station to Oceanside NY?

In the northern part of Oceanside, many commuters use either the nearby Rockville Centre Station or the Baldwin Station on the Babylon Branch . The Nassau Inter-County Express passes through Oceanside with the n4 and n15 routes.

Is Oceanside New York a city?

Oceanside is a hamlet and census-targeted place (CDP) determined in the southern part of the town of Hempstead, Nassau County, New York, United States. The inhabitants was 32,109 at the 2010 census. Oceanside’s Liberty Lighthouse on the Veterans Triangle in 2021.

What is the exact location of Oceanside?

Oceanside is observed at 40°38′11″N 73°38′15″W (40.636286, -73.637404). [9] The Town was built over swampland spanning from the early 1900s to the late 1970s. Most of the city before this, was a small sea port near the more established villages of Rockville Centre, Baldwin, and East Rockaway.

What are the main roads in Oceanside CA?

Long Beach Road, Oceanside Road, Lawson Boulevard and, Atlantic Avenue are one of the most main roads in Oceanside. Other roads similar to Brower Avenue and Waukena Avenue, which have been built as residential streets, also carry major site visitors. Sunrise Highway is discovered along the Northern border of the city with Rockville Centre and Baldwin.

Is Oceanside Nassau or Suffolk?

Oceanside is a hamlet and census-specified place found in Nassau County, on the south shore of Long Island, New York. It is an unincorporated area in the Town of Hempstead.

Why is Oceanside so prone to floods?

Oceanside, New York, was a part of the post-World War II housing boom, with even more land being built over with houses and consequently, town began to resemble Levittown. More faculties were built as well as big houses and a public park on the swampland. Because of this, Oceanside became more at risk of floods and herbal failures.
